On Wed, Aug 6, 2025 at 11:38 AM Shakir Idrisi <[email protected]> wrote:

> Hi,
>
> I referred to the documentation, but my Nginx setup doesn’t have the
> proxy_params file. So I manually added the proxy_set_header lines. However,
> after logging in, pgAdmin4 was showing a blank page.
>
> *To fix it, I changed: proxy_set_header Host $host*;
> *to: proxy_set_header Host $http_host;*
>
> After this change, it began to work. I just want to confirm — is this the
> correct approach, or is it working by chance due to a header mismatch?
>

Both are different, and $host should be used. You can refer
https://stackoverflow.com/questions/39715510/nginx-when-to-use-proxy-set-header-host-host-vs-proxy-h...
for more understanding.

>>>> Hi,
>>>>
>>>> I updated the configuration and it's now working.
>>>> I'm using it *$http_host* instead of *$host* for the *Host *header.
>>>> Just want to confirm — is this the correct and recommended way?
>>>>
>>>> location ^~ /pgadmin4/ {
>>>>>
>>>>>     proxy_pass http://unix:/tmp/pgadmin4.sock;
>>>>>     proxy_set_header Host $http_host; # here i have changed $host to
>>>>> $http_host
>>>>> proxy_set_header X-Real-IP $remote_addr;
>>>>> pro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-For $proxy_add_x_forwarded_for;
>>>>> pro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-Proto $scheme;
>>>>> proxy_set_header X-Forwarded-Host $host;
>>>>> proxy_set_header X-Script-Name /pgadmin4;
>>>>> proxy_http_version 1.1;
>>>>>
>>>>>
>>>>>     proxy_read_timeout 300;
>>>>>     proxy_connect_timeout 60;
>>>>
>>>> }
